Color Psychology in Web Design
The strategic use of color in web design is a powerful tool that can significantly impact the way users perceive and interact with a website. Color psychology, the study of how colors influence human behavior and emotions, plays a crucial role in creating a captivating and memorable online presence.
When selecting a color palette for your website, it is important to consider the emotions and associations that each color evokes. For example, the color blue is often associated with trust, stability, and professionalism, making it a popular choice for financial institutions and corporate websites. In contrast, the color red is often linked to passion, excitement, and urgency, making it a suitable choice for e-commerce or promotional campaigns.
By aligning your color choices with your brand's identity and the desired user experience, you can create a visually cohesive and emotionally resonant website. For instance, a nature-inspired brand might opt for a earthy color palette of greens and browns to convey a sense of tranquility and natural harmony. Conversely, a tech startup might utilize a bold, vibrant color scheme to communicate innovation and dynamism.
It is important to note that the effective use of color in web design goes beyond simply choosing a pleasing palette. Factors such as color contrast, accessibility, and the strategic placement of hues can significantly impact the user experience. By striking a balance between aesthetics and usability, you can create a website that not only looks stunning but also ensures a seamless and inclusive experience for all users.
Typography in Web Design
Typography is a fundamental element of captivating web design, as it plays a crucial role in conveying your brand's identity, enhancing readability, and guiding the user's attention. The selection and implementation of fonts can have a profound impact on the overall visual appeal and user experience of your website.
When choosing typography for your website, it is essential to consider factors such as legibility, readability, and the emotional tone you wish to convey. Serif fonts, such as Times New Roman or Georgia, are often perceived as more traditional and formal, while sans-serif fonts, like Arial or Helvetica, are often associated with a modern and clean aesthetic. By selecting the right font pairings and optimizing the hierarchy of text elements, you can create a visually engaging and easily navigable website.
In addition to font selection, the effective use of typography in web design involves the careful consideration of factors such as font size, line spacing, and text alignment. These typographic elements can significantly impact the readability and overall user experience of your website. For instance, using appropriate font sizes for headings, subheadings, and body text can help users quickly scan and understand the content, while proper line spacing can enhance the flow and rhythm of the text.
Furthermore, the strategic placement and styling of text-based elements can guide the user's attention and enhance the overall visual hierarchy of your website. By using bold, italicized, or differently sized text to highlight important information, you can create a visually engaging and intuitive user experience that encourages visitors to explore and engage with your content.
Responsive Web Design
In today's digital landscape, where users access websites from a wide range of devices, including smartphones, tablets, and desktops, responsive web design has become a crucial element of captivating web design. Responsive design ensures that your website adapts seamlessly to various screen sizes and resolutions, providing an optimal user experience regardless of the device being used.
Implementing a responsive web design approach involves creating a flexible and adaptable layout that can adjust and rearrange its content based on the user's device and viewport. This includes techniques such as fluid grids, flexible images and media, and media queries, which allow the website to respond to changes in screen size and orientation.
By creating a responsive website, you can ensure that your users enjoy a consistent and intuitive experience, whether they are accessing your site on a desktop computer or a mobile device. This not only enhances user satisfaction but also contributes to improved search engine rankings, as search engines like Google prioritize mobile-friendly websites in their algorithms.
Moreover, responsive web design can also have a positive impact on your website's performance and loading speed. By optimizing the delivery of content and assets based on the user's device, you can minimize the amount of data that needs to be transferred, leading to faster load times and a more seamless user experience. This, in turn, can result in increased engagement, reduced bounce rates, and higher conversion rates for your business.

Optimizing Website Loading Speed
In the fast-paced digital world, the loading speed of your website has become a critical factor in delivering a captivating user experience. Slow-loading websites can lead to increased bounce rates, decreased engagement, and ultimately, lost business opportunities. By optimizing the loading speed of your website, you can ensure that your visitors enjoy a seamless and efficient experience, ultimately driving higher conversions and customer satisfaction.
One of the key strategies for optimizing website loading speed is the efficient management of website assets, such as images, videos, and scripts. By compressing and optimizing these assets, you can significantly reduce the overall file size and improve the website's loading time. Additionally, leveraging content delivery networks (CDNs) can further enhance the loading speed by delivering content from servers located closer to the user's geographic location.
Another important aspect of website optimization is the implementation of caching mechanisms. Caching allows the browser to store certain website elements, such as static content or previously visited pages, reducing the need to retrieve the same information on subsequent visits. This can lead to a noticeable improvement in loading times, particularly for repeat visitors.
Beyond technical optimizations, the overall design and structure of your website can also impact its loading speed. By minimizing the use of heavy or unnecessary elements, streamlining the content hierarchy, and implementing lazy loading techniques, you can further enhance the website's performance and ensure a seamless user experience.
